How they compare

Indonesia currently reports 205.7% against 187.5% in Benin, a difference of 18.2%.

That makes Indonesia's figure about 1.1 times Benin's.

The two have swapped places 6 times across 34 shared years of data; in 1991 it was Indonesia ahead.

Benin ranks 18th and Indonesia ranks 15th of 203 countries.

Across the 4 decades both report, Benin averaged higher in 2 and Indonesia in 2.

Change of emissions (as %) of current year with respect to emissions in baseline year 1990 emissions of methane (CH4), one of the six Kyoto greenhouse gases (GHG), from the agriculture, energy, waste, and industrial sectors, excluding LULUCF.. The measure is standardized to carbon dioxide equivalent values using the Global Warming Potential (GWP) factors of IPCC's 5th Assessment Report (AR5). Negative values indicate that the emission level for that year is lower than the emissions level in 1990.
